Today in work the welder managed to TIG the two pieces back together. He was surprised how well the weld took to the 90 year old casting. My jigging did the trick and we maintained alignment. I now need to carry out some dressing of the repair, as well as reinstating the grease point. The original grease nipple was right on the fracture line, and has been lost in the welding process
